Your ginger plants should do just fine with partial to full shade. Do ginger plants need full sun? Ginger is native to a rainforest environment and does not need full sun to survive or thrive. Choose a spot in your garden that can provide your ginger plant with full to partial shade with direct sunlight of between 2 to 5 hours daily, preferably with morning sun.
